Airports in Paris
Charles de Gaulle Airport (CDG)
Charles de Gaulle Airport (CDG) to central Paris takes about 45 minutes to reach by car. The centre is roughly 27 kilometres away.
It takes around 1 hour 15 minutes when travelling by public transport.

Paris Orly Airport (ORY)
Once your flight from Palm Beach International Airport to Paris has touched down, you can reach the city centre in about 35 minutes by car. Central Paris is roughly 19 kilometres from Paris Orly Airport (ORY).
Public transport will get you there in around 55 minutes.

Beauvais-Tille Airport (BVA)
Make tracks for the city centre after your flight from Palm Beach International Airport to Paris has landed. Central Paris is around 88 kilometres from Beauvais-Tille Airport (BVA) and takes roughly 1 hour 30 minutes to get to by car.
Public transport can take you there in about 2 hours 20 minutes.

Best time to go to Paris
Before you book your flights from Palm Beach International Airport to Paris, consider which time of year works best for you. High season in Paris offers a bustling atmosphere and plenty of activities, while low season brings better hotel deals and smaller crowds.
The warmest month in Paris is August, with temperatures ranging between 13ºC and 29ºC. Lock in your Palm Beach International Airport to Paris flight ticket then if this is the type of weather you enjoy.
For cooler conditions, look for a cheap ticket from PBI to Paris in January when temperatures average between -2ºC and 9ºC.
